Output 89100e282d72921e573c91a15f39977682a53381f6b02b80830b383096bed3f5:1

value
40363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5217cc690298490fcc37c43bd59ea8ebf5b224aa OP_EQUALVERIFY OP_CHECKSIG
address
18V4vH5oAn69Z3f3czWg7F2rXqhgwdjmLS
transaction
89100e282d72921e573c91a15f39977682a53381f6b02b80830b383096bed3f5
spent
true